When's the best time for a beach vacation in Urrugne?
You can plan your beach trip with this snapshot of weather throughout the year in Urrugne: The hottest months are usually August and July with an average temp of 67°F, while the coldest months are January and February with an average of 49°F. Average annual precipitation for Urrugne is 54 inches.
